Common Pride Emergencies

🚨

Active wasp, hornet, or bee swarm inside a home or business — stinging insects can be life-threatening for allergic individuals.

🚨

Sudden, large-scale cockroach infestation in a kitchen or food service area — health code and contamination risk.

🚨

Rodent or wildlife trapped inside walls, attics, or living spaces — creates bite risks, contamination, and rapid property damage.

🚨

Termite swarmers emerging from interior walls or baseboards — indicates an active colony that is likely damaging the structure.

🚨

Bed bug outbreak in a rental property, hotel, or multi-unit dwelling — requires immediate treatment to prevent spread.

Local Weather Risks in Pride

🌪️

Triggers

Sudden heavy rain and flooding in the East Baton Rouge area often forces pests like fire ants, termites, and rodents out of saturated soil and into structures. Extended heat waves can accelerate insect reproduction cycles. High humidity creates ideal conditions for cockroach and silverfish populations to explode rapidly.

📅

Seasonal Risks

Pest emergencies in Pride, LA tend to spike during the hot, humid months (May through October) when insects breed rapidly. Heavy rain events can drive ants, cockroaches, and rodents indoors seeking dry shelter. The mild Louisiana winters also mean pest activity can persist year-round, unlike colder regions.

🏚️

Disaster Scenarios

After hurricanes, tropical storms, or major flooding — common in Louisiana — displaced pest populations including snakes, rodents, and stinging insects may seek shelter inside homes and businesses. Standing water also creates breeding grounds for mosquitoes. Freeze events (rare but possible) can drive rodents and wildlife into walls and attics for warmth.

Emergency Prevention Tips

  • Seal cracks, gaps, and holes around windows, doors, and foundations — pests exploit even tiny openings to enter your home.
  • Eliminate standing water around your property (clogged gutters, flower pots, bird baths) — many pests breed in moisture.
  • Store food in sealed containers and take out trash regularly — food sources attract cockroaches, ants, and rodents.
  • Trim tree branches and shrubs away from your house — they serve as bridges for pests to access your roof and walls.
  • Schedule routine pest inspections at least twice a year in Pride's humid climate — early detection prevents emergency situations.

What counts as a pest emergency in Pride, LA?

A pest emergency includes stinging insects swarming indoors, visible bed bugs, rodents or wildlife inside the living space, cockroach infestations in food areas, or termite swarmers emerging from walls. If the infestation poses an immediate health risk or safety threat, treat it as an emergency.

How quickly can I get help for an emergency pest problem?

Response times depend on availability in the Pride, LA area. Many local providers offer same-day or next-day service for urgent situations. When you submit a request, the system aims to connect you with professionals who can respond as quickly as possible.

Is a single cockroach in my kitchen an emergency?

Generally, no. A single cockroach may not require emergency service. However, if you see multiple cockroaches during the day (a sign of a large infestation), or if you run a food-service business, that situation may qualify as urgent and should be addressed promptly.

Can I stay in my home during pest treatment?

This depends on the type of infestation and treatment method. For many pest emergencies like wasp removal or rodent trapping, you can remain in the home with proper precautions. For fumigation or heavy chemical treatments, temporary relocation may be necessary. A local professional will advise you based on your specific situation.

Does homeowners insurance cover emergency pest control?

Standard homeowners insurance typically does not cover pest infestations, as they are considered a maintenance issue. However, damage caused by certain pests (like termites or rodents chewing wiring) may be covered depending on your policy. Check with your insurance provider for specific coverage details.

Why do pest problems get worse so fast in Louisiana?

Louisiana's hot, humid climate creates ideal breeding conditions for many pests year-round. Termites, cockroaches, ants, and mosquitoes reproduce rapidly in these conditions. Heavy rain from storms can also force pests indoors suddenly, turning a minor issue into an emergency in a matter of days.
